Predictive analytics transforms how you forecast demand. It uses techniques like linear regression, time series analysis, and machine learning to analyze historical data and predict future trends. For instance:
Linear regression identifies how factors like promotions or seasons affect demand.
Time series analysis uncovers patterns in past sales to anticipate future needs.
Machine learning processes large datasets to reveal complex patterns for accurate predictions.
This data-driven approach ensures you stock the right amount of inventory, reducing excess stock and avoiding empty shelves. Incorporating external data, such as weather or economic trends, further enhances accuracy. By leveraging predictive analytics, you can reduce costs, improve profit margins, and maintain operational efficiency.

Adopting Just-in-Time (JIT) practices can transform how you manage inventory. This approach ensures you receive materials only when needed, reducing excess stock and storage costs. By aligning inventory with production schedules, you minimize waste and improve efficiency. JIT also fosters stronger supplier relationships through closer collaboration and communication.
Advantage | Description |
---|---|
Cost Reduction | Minimizes inventory costs by eliminating surplus stock and storage fees. |
Improved Efficiency | Enhances production efficiency and reduces manufacturing durations. |
Enhanced Supplier Relationships | Fosters stronger partnerships through closer collaboration and communication. |
Waste Reduction | Identifies and eliminates excess waste from overstocking. |
Continuous Improvement Culture | Encourages a mindset focused on operational efficiency and waste minimization. |
This method helps you respond quickly to customer demand while improving cash flow. By spending less on unsold stock, you unlock cost-saving opportunities and streamline operations.
ABC analysis helps you prioritize inventory management by categorizing items into three classes: A, B, and C. Class A items are the most critical and generate the highest revenue. These items require regular monitoring and tight control. Class B items are moderately important, while Class C items are the least valuable and need minimal oversight.
This categorization allows you to focus on high-value items, ensuring they are always available. It also reduces storage costs by identifying less profitable items that do not require extensive management. By tailoring your approach to each category, you optimize supply chain management and improve overall efficiency.
Maintaining safety stock is essential to prevent shortages, but excessive levels can tie up capital and increase storage costs. Regularly monitoring and adjusting safety stock ensures you strike the right balance. Use historical data and demand forecasts to determine optimal levels. For example, during peak seasons, you may need higher safety stock to meet increased demand.
By fine-tuning safety stock levels, you avoid overstocking and understocking. This practice improves customer satisfaction by ensuring timely order fulfillment while reducing unnecessary expenses. Effective safety stock management supports a leaner, more cost-efficient supply chain.

Sourcing eco-friendly materials benefits both the environment and your supply chain. For flashlight production, consider using supercapacitors. These components are smaller and require fewer raw materials. Their design eliminates hazardous waste during disposal, making them safer for the environment. Supercapacitors also comply with RoHS regulations, which restrict harmful substances in electronics. By adopting such materials, you reduce environmental impact and align with sustainability goals. This approach not only enhances your brand reputation but also helps you improve performance in a competitive market.
